The Art of Felt: Inspirational designs, textures & surfaces

The Art of Felt: Inspirational designs, textures & surfaces
By Francoise Tellier-Loumagne
Published by Thames & Hudson
ISBN: 978-0-500-287316
Price: £24.95
Reviewed by Jenny Lewis

Francoise takes the sky as her source of inspiration and translates its many emotions into beautiful textile surfaces. The images are abstract and will encourage readers to pursue their own ideas. There are over 300 stunning photographs of the sky – a never-ending source of subtle effects, colours and textures ¬– providing never ending inspiration.

The basic techniques of wet felting, needle felting, tufting and experimenting with ready-made felt are clearly described. There is also some free-form knitting, crochet, couching and embroidery, plus many unusual and innovative ideas for creating wonderful surfaces to play with.There are hints for making useful items such as edgings, baby blankets, handbags, purses, cushions, throws, scarves and shawls, or sleep under a fluffy blanket of pale blue and white clouds.

This is a stunning and unusual book that will delight all who are interested in textile art.
